Cycling advocates are urging Montreal mayor-elect Soraya Martinez Ferrada to clarify her “mixed signals” regarding the city’s bike path network and to ensure ongoing projects aren’t abandoned.
In what they’re calling a “people’s inauguration” of the project, cyclists will gather Sunday at the partially built Réseau express vélo (REV) bike lane on Henri-Bourassa Blvd.
The goal is both to celebrate the protected bike path, which is part of a larger overhaul of the boulevard, and push back against any possible rollbacks from the new administration.
